Is Secret Lives of Pets cast the same as the sequel?

7 Answers2026-04-14 09:32:24
The cast of 'The Secret Life of Pets' and its sequel, 'The Secret Life of Pets 2,' is mostly the same, which is fantastic because consistency in voice acting really helps maintain the charm of these characters. Louis C.K. originally voiced Max in the first film, but due to personal controversies, he was replaced by Patton Oswalt in the sequel. Oswalt did an incredible job stepping in, bringing his own quirky energy to Max without missing a beat. Other core characters like Duke (Eric Stonestreet), Gidget (Jenny Slate), and Snowball (Kevin Hart) remained unchanged, and their performances continued to shine. Even the smaller roles, like Chloe the cat (Lake Bell) and Mel the pug (Bobby Moynihan), stayed consistent, which made the sequel feel like a natural extension of the first movie. One thing I love about both films is how the voice cast adds so much personality to the animals. Hart’s Snowball is just as hilariously unhinged in the sequel, and Slate’s Gidget remains adorably fierce. The continuity in casting (aside from the necessary recast) really helps the world feel cohesive. Plus, the sequel introduced a few new characters, like Harrison Ford’s Rooster, a gruff farm dog who brought a whole new dynamic. Ford’s involvement was a pleasant surprise—his dry humor fit perfectly. If you loved the first movie’s cast, you’ll definitely appreciate the sequel’s approach, blending familiarity with just enough freshness.

Where can I find the full Over the Hedge cast list?

4 Answers2026-04-25 08:28:51
I recently went down a rabbit hole trying to track down all the voice actors for 'Over the Hedge'—such a nostalgic gem! The main cast is stacked: Bruce Willis as RJ the raccoon (his sarcasm is perfection), Garry Shandling as Verne the turtle (RIP, his nervous energy was iconic), and Steve Carell as Hammy the squirrel (pure chaotic joy). Supporting roles include Wanda Sykes as Stella the skunk and William Shatner as Ozzie the possum. For a full list, IMDb is your best bet—they even list minor characters like Lou the porcupine. I love how each actor brought such distinct flavor to their roles. The film’s humor still holds up, especially when you recognize voices like Avril Lavigne as Heather!
